关键词:DFS 、 记忆化搜索 、 动态规划核心思想:使用DFS结合记忆化搜索来解决问题。记忆化搜索可以避免重复计算已经访问过的节点,从而提高效率。解题步骤:读取输入,初始化矩阵 mat 存储滑雪场的高度信息,初始化 dp 数组用于存储从每个位置出发的最长滑道长度。初始化 dx 和 dy 数组表示四个可能的移动方向。定义 dfs(x, y) 函数,该函数返回从位置 (x, y) 开始的最长滑道长度。如果 dp[x][y] 不为0,说明已经计算过,直接返回。否则,初始化 dp[x][y] 为1(即当前位置至少构成长度为1的滑道)。尝试向四个方向移动,如果新位置 (nx, ny) 的高度低于当前位...